Understanding when commercial deck or porch replacement is necessary often begins with recognizing signs of deterioration or damage that compromise safety and usability. Over time, exposure to weather elements such as rain, snow, and sun can cause wood to rot, metal components to corrode, or concrete to crack. Homeowners or property managers searching for this topic are typically concerned with issues like loose or sagging boards, unstable railings, or visible structural damage that makes the deck or porch unsafe for regular use. These signs indicate that repairs may no longer suffice, and a full replacement might be the most practical solution to restore safety and functionality.

When is it necessary to consider replacing a commercial deck or porch? Replacement may be needed if the structure shows signs of severe damage, rot, or extensive wear that cannot be repaired effectively by maintenance or repairs.

How can I tell if the decking material has deteriorated beyond repair? Signs include cracking, splintering, warping, or significant rotting, which indicate the material has reached the end of its lifespan and replacement is advisable.

What issues with a commercial porch might require replacement instead of repairs? Structural instability, compromised support beams, or persistent safety hazards often mean a full replacement is necessary to ensure safety and durability.

Are there visual indicators that a deck or porch needs to be replaced? Visible damage such as large cracks, sagging areas, rusted or broken support elements, and widespread decay are common indicators that replacement is needed.
